An issue was discovered on OnePlus 7 Pro devices before 10.0.3.GM21BA. The firmware was found to contain functionality that allows a privileged user (root) in the Rich Execution Environment (REE) to obtain bitmap images from the fingerprint sensor because of Leftover Debug Code. The issue is that the Trusted Application (TA) supports an extended number of commands beyond what is needed to implement a fingerprint authentication system compatible with Android. An attacker who is in the position to send commands to the TA (for example, the root user) is able to send a sequence of these commands that will result in the TA sending a raw fingerprint image to the REE. This means that the Trusted Execution Environment (TEE) no longer protects identifiable fingerprint data from the REE.
